WHAT IT TAKES TO BE SUCCESSFUL IN YOUR INTERNSHIP...
- Must be enrolled in a Bachelors or Masters degree in Architecture
- Must have completed your third year of an undergraduate program or first year of a graduate program.
- Experienced in Revit and Bluebeam
- Experienced in BIM modeling software
- 3-D computer rendering skills
- Experienced with Outlook and Office Suite
- Knowledge of AXP and NCARB
